Between Apple, Adobe and Epson, there just isn\u2019t a simple and obvious way to print out a sample target for reading with your ColorMunki or i1 Photo Pro.<\/p>\n<p>There are three, in fact.<\/p>\n<p>One is well-known: get Adobe\u2019s Color Printer Utility, which is free from them at: \u00a0<\/p>\n<p>https:\/\/helpx.adobe.com\/photoshop\/kb\/no-color-management-option-missing.html<\/p>\n<p>The next is to purchase Print Tool, a wonderful RIP that only costs $50:<\/p>\n<p>http:\/\/www.quadtonerip.com\/html\/QTRprinttool.html<\/p>\n<p>And the final one (which is often overlooked) is to use Apple\u2019s own ColorSync Utility (in the utilities folder).<\/p>\n<p>Choose file\/open and open the target file. Choose print, and from the Color: popup menu choose print as color target.<\/p>\n<p>\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>hth<\/p>\n<p>\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>Tracy<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Most of you know that it\u2019s not any longer conveniently possible to print a file with absolutely NO color management tweaking the colors.
